China AI Firms Launch Industrial-Scale Knowledge Distillation Attacks on U.S. Models

CISA, NSA, and FBI have issued a joint warning that Chinese AI companies are deploying large‑scale knowledge distillation campaigns to siphon data from U.S. AI models. By extracting distilled knowledge, attackers can accelerate their own development while bypassing costly training. The threat poses risks to commercial, governmental, and national‑security AI systems, prompting urgent calls for tighter model protection and monitoring.

In a coordinated alert, U.S. cybersecurity and intelligence agencies have flagged a new threat vector: industrial‑scale knowledge distillation attacks launched by China‑based AI firms. These campaigns target U.S. AI models to harvest distilled knowledge, effectively stealing the model’s “intelligence” without needing to replicate the original training data.

What Is Knowledge Distillation?

Knowledge distillation is a technique where a large, complex model (the teacher) trains a smaller, more efficient model (the student) by transferring its learned knowledge. Attackers reverse‑engineer this process, feeding the victim model with crafted inputs and capturing the distilled outputs to reconstruct the underlying intelligence.

How the Attack Works

  • Target a high‑value model exposed via APIs or cloud services.
  • Send a massive stream of queries designed to probe the model’s decision boundaries.
  • Collect the model’s responses and use them to train a lightweight surrogate that mimics the original’s behavior.
  • Deploy the surrogate for commercial or strategic advantage, while the original model remains compromised.

Why It Matters to U.S. AI

These attacks threaten the integrity of AI systems across defense, finance, and healthcare. By shortcutting the training pipeline, adversaries can rapidly develop competitive models, potentially undermining U.S. technological supremacy and exposing sensitive data embedded in the victim models.

"The scale and sophistication of these campaigns demonstrate a clear intent to undermine U.S. AI capabilities and advance foreign interests," a senior CISA official said.

Defense Recommendations

  • Implement robust access controls and rate limiting on exposed AI endpoints.
  • Deploy anomaly detection to spot abnormal query patterns indicative of distillation.
  • Use model watermarking and fingerprinting to detect unauthorized replicas.
  • Regularly audit and rotate model weights and training data to limit exposure.
  • Coordinate with federal partners to share threat intelligence on emerging distillation tactics.

The joint warning underscores the need for immediate action to safeguard AI assets from this evolving threat.
